It is also crucial to understand the Mental Health Parity and Addiction Equity Act of 2008, which is a federal law that needs insurance companies to treat mental health and compound use disorders as they would any other medical condition. Although treatment can be expensive, this psychological health parity act assists ensure that all individuals have equivalent pass and security under their insurance prepares when it comes to seeking aid with their psychological health requirements.

o my knowledge, BetterHelp operates on a subscription design. Their costs vary from $60 to $80 weekly and are billed month-to-month. You’ll be charged in between $240 and $320 month-to-month by means of a credit card or PayPal. For more information, please click https://www.betterhelp.com/faq/ and check under the heading: “How much does it cost?”

The membership consists of the following:

unlimited text messaging with your therapist
unlimited audio messaging with your therapist
one live weekly video session with your therapist
Financial assistance is available. BetterHelp will ask you to finish a short study about your work status and month-to-month earnings to examine your eligibility.

If you have a health savings account (HSA), it might be helpful to double-check with the supervisor or bank that manages your HSA, however BetterHelp is frequently qualified. Individuals can usually utilize funds from an HSA, FSA (versatile costs account), or HRA (health compensation plan) to spend for online therapy.

Using an HSA to cover BetterHelp’s fees can be a cost-saving option. BetterHelp’s services often cost less than what conventional treatment can cost, and utilizing pre-taxed earnings reserved in an HSA can be a reliable way to conserve money while receiving aid from a licensed therapist.

Mental health crisis
A mental health crisis is a situation in which there is a substantial opportunity that a person may damage themselves or others and can not safely look after themselves.

According to Mind, a psychological health company based in the United Kingdom, a person may experience a crisis due to:

addiction or drug abuse
school or work tension
relationship stress
financial or housing difficulties
struggles with a mental health diagnosis
injury
abuse
the loss of a loved one
NAMI reports that signs of a psychological health crisis might include:

difficulty completing tasks such as bathing, rising, and altering clothing
increased agitation
spoken dangers
residential or commercial property damage
rapid state of mind changes
self-harm
psychosis and losing touch with reality
failure to recognize family and friends
increased substance usage
withdrawal from enjoyed ones and activities
difficulties managing tension
NAMI advises that a person call their therapist or psychiatrist if they think that they are experiencing a psychological health crisis however are not in instant danger. The psychological health professional can examine the scenario and figure out the best strategy.

However anyone in a possibly life threatening scenario ought to call 911 or their local emergency number, or go to the closest emergency clinic. The personnel will connect the individual with a psychological health professional who can evaluate the danger and require for support.

Suicide avoidance
If you understand someone at immediate risk of self-harm, suicide, or harming another individual:

Ask the tough question: “Are you considering suicide?”
Listen to the individual without judgment.
Call 911 or the local emergency situation number, or text talk with 741741 to interact with a skilled crisis therapist.
Stay with the person up until professional assistance arrives.
Attempt to get rid of any weapons, medications, or other possibly hazardous things.
If you or someone you know is having ideas of suicide, an avoidance hotline can assist. The 988 Suicide and Crisis Lifeline is available 24 hours a day at 988. Throughout a crisis, individuals who are hard of hearing can utilize their preferred relay service or dial 711 then 988.

How do deductibles work and just how much do I have to pay of pocket?
When you pick a health insurance plan, it is very important to look at your total health care costs. This suggests that you will need to consider how much you pay for your medical insurance every month along with your deductible, copayments, and out-of-pocket expenses.

A deductible is how much you have to invest for health services that are covered by your insurance before your insurance provider spends for anything.

In some types of strategies, you might have a low regular monthly health insurance cost or premium monthly, however a high deductible. This means you need to spend more on healthcare that receives insurance coverage payments prior to being covered by your strategy.

In other cases, your monthly insurance coverage premium may be greater however your deductible is lower. This suggests you need to spend less on health care annually before your insurance coverage begins.

How much you need to pay of pocket depends upon your strategy. Talk with your employer or insurance service provider to find the right health plan for you.

What is covered by FSAs and HSAs?
Both a health care flexible spending account (FSA) and a health savings account (HSA) can help you conserve money on health expenses, including some online therapy services.

An FSA is a savings account developed by your employer with a part of your regular monthly pay. It allows you to save money by not paying earnings taxes on the portion in your FSA. You can use this account to pay for out-of-pocket health care costs, such as online therapy.

You can normally contribute up to only a specific total up to your FSA. Depending on your employer, you may have access to the funds right away when you enlist or after you have actually contributed a significant quantity.

An HSA works similarly to an FSA. To contribute to an HSA, you need to certify and satisfy specific requirements, such as:

You are not registered in Medicare.
You are not declared as a based on your partner’s or anyone else’s tax return.
You have a high deductible health plan (HDHP), suggesting you pay more for health expenses covered by insurance.
A crucial distinction in between an FSA and an HSA is that an FSA sticks with an employer, and you may lose access if you change work.

On the other hand, an HSA is portable. You can take it with you from company to employer.

Ask your employer whether they use an FSA or HSA. Not all employers provide these tax-saving tools for health costs.

Here are some bottom lines to think about regarding insurance protection and treatment:

In-Network vs. Out-of-Network Providers: Medical insurance plans typically have a network of preferred providers. In-network companies have a contracted contract with the insurance company and deal services at a lower cost to guaranteed individuals. Out-of-network providers might also be covered, but the protection may be limited, and you may have to pay a greater portion of the cost.
Copayments, Deductibles, and Coinsurance: Depending on your strategy, you might be accountable for copayments (a fixed fee per session), deductibles (the amount you need to pay out-of-pocket before insurance coverage starts), or coinsurance (a portion of the cost you are accountable for after fulfilling the deductible). It is very important to understand how these aspects apply to treatment services.
Preauthorization and Recommendations: Some insurance coverage plans may need preauthorization or referrals from a primary care physician or mental health expert prior to you can get protection for treatment. This is done to ensure that the treatment is clinically needed.
Protection for Different Kinds Of Therapy: Insurance protection for therapy usually includes different kinds of treatment, such as private therapy, group treatment, household therapy, and couples therapy. The specifics might vary, so it’s important to inspect your strategy’s protection information.
Coverage Limits: Insurance plans often have limitations on the variety of therapy sessions covered within a particular period. They might cover a specific number of sessions per year or have limitations on the period of treatment. Understanding these limitations is crucial to planning your treatment.

Protection for Different Mental Health Issues: Insurance coverage strategies generally cover therapy for a wide range of mental health conditions, consisting of anxiety, anxiety conditions, substance abuse, and more. Protection may vary based on the intensity and type of condition, so it’s recommended to review the specifics of your strategy.

Medical insurance in America plays a crucial role in helping households and individuals access necessary medical care while handling healthcare costs. Here are some key aspects of health insurance in the United States:

Types of Health Insurance: There are several types of medical insurance in the U.S. The most typical types include employer-sponsored insurance coverage (offered by employers to their staff members), government-sponsored programs like Medicare (for individuals aged 65 and older) and Medicaid (for low-income individuals and households), and individual strategies bought directly from insurance provider or through the Medical Insurance Market.

Protection Options: Health insurance coverage differs depending upon the strategy. It usually includes a series of services such as medical facility stays, doctor visits, preventive care, prescription drugs, and in some cases mental health services. The specific protection details, deductibles, copayments, and coinsurance quantities vary by plan and can affect the out-of-pocket expenses for insurance policy holders.
Cost-Sharing: In many health insurance plans, individuals share the costs of their healthcare through deductibles, copayments, and coinsurance. Deductibles are the amount people need to pay out-of-pocket prior to insurance protection starts. Copayments are repaired fees spent for particular services, while coinsurance is a percentage of the overall expense of care that people are accountable for.
Network Providers: Health insurance strategies frequently have a network of preferred companies, including medical facilities, specialists, pharmacies, and doctors. They usually receive greater levels of protection when individuals get care from in-network service providers. Out-of-network service providers might still be covered, however at a greater expense to the insured individual.

Open Enrollment Period: The Medical Insurance Market, developed under the Affordable Care Act (ACA), offers people and households the chance to register in medical insurance plans throughout the yearly open registration period. Particular life occasions, such as job loss or marital relationship, might qualify people for an unique registration duration outside of the basic open enrollment duration.
Preexisting Conditions: Under the ACA, medical insurance companies can not reject coverage or charge higher premiums based on preexisting conditions. This provision guarantees that people with preexisting health conditions have access to budget friendly medical insurance coverage.
Subsidies and Financial Help: The Health Insurance Marketplace uses financial help in the form of premium tax credits and cost-sharing reductions for eligible individuals and households with low to moderate incomes. These aids help in reducing the cost of health insurance premiums and out-of-pocket costs.

Medicaid and Medicare: Medicaid offers medical insurance protection to low-income people and households, while Medicare is a federal program that mainly serves individuals aged 65 and older. Both programs play vital roles in making sure access to health care for vulnerable populations.

Medical Insurance Mobility and Responsibility Act (HIPAA): HIPAA protects people’ health info by establishing personal privacy and security rules for medical insurance strategies, companies, and other healthcare entities.
